i sistemi positivi realizzazione: esistenza a tempo continuo e minimalità lorenzo farina...

Post on 26-Mar-2015

215 Views

Category:

Documents

0 Downloads

Preview:

Click to see full reader

TRANSCRIPT

I Sistemi Positivi Realizzazione: esistenza a tempo continuo e minimalità

Lorenzo FarinaDipartimento di informatica e sistemistica “A.

Ruberti”Università di Roma “La Sapienza”, Italy

X Scuola Nazionale CIRA di dottorato “Antonio Ruberti”

Bertinoro, 10-12 Luglio 2006

2

The positive realization problem for continuous-time systems

Im

Re

a

l*1

l*2

l*F

lF alal

alla

A

IA

pAI

IAIp

det

det

Spectrum translation property

if is Metzler, then there exists

0 such that is nonnegative

A

A Ia a

3

Existence conditions

4

Examples - I

2

3 2

4 14

6 11 6

sH s

s s s

1 2 31, 2, 3 p p p

0 1 2 3 4 50

0.5

1

1.5

2

2.5

3

3.5

4

log 5 3 0.51

… not to be!

5

Examples - II

2

2

2 3 3

1 2 2

s sH s

s s s

1 2 31, 1 , 1 p p j p j

2 sin 0th t e t

0 1 2 3 4 50

0.5

1

1.5

2

… not to be!

6

Minimality of Positive Realizations

7

Does positive factorization suffice?

For general systems, the minimal inner dimension of a factorization of the Hankel matrix coincides with the minimal order of a realization.

Is that true also for positive systems?

2

2 3

2 3

22

cb cAb cA b

cAb cA b cA bH

cA b cA b

c

cAb Ab A b RS

cA

8

Does positive factorization suffice?

1 0 0 8 1

0 0 1 1 1

0 1 0 1 1

TA b c

1 4 10h k

2 4 8h k 3 4 6h k 4 4 8h k

0

60120

180

240 300

No rotational simmetry, no 3rd order positive

realization...

9

Does positive factorization suffice? No!

11 12

12

5 3 32 1 0 1

4 2 60 1 1 0

3 5 50 0 1 1

4 6 2

ij

H H

H H H

A positive factorization of the Hankel matrix!

10

A prologue via examples (I)

2

1, 1

( 1)( 1)qH z q q

z z

11

The spectrum must remain unchanged under a rotation

of /2(q+1) radians

A prologue via examples (I)

(contd.)

12

The spectrum must remain unchanged under a rotation

of /4 radians

A prologue via examples (I)

13

The Karpelevich theorem

14

The Karpelevich regions

n = 3

n = 4

15

hidden pole

A prologue via examples (II)

16

Example 3

17

= 0

2= 0

2 O

= 0

3= 0 3

18

Minimality of Positive SystemsNSC for 3rd order systems

19

{1{1

(contd.)

2

3

Minimality of Positive SystemsNSC for 3rd order systems

20

(contd.)

Minimality of Positive SystemsNSC for 3rd order systems

21

(contd.)

Minimality of Positive SystemsNSC for 3rd order systems

22

(contd.)

Minimality of Positive SystemsNSC for 3rd order systems

23

Minimality for continuous-time positive systems

Generation of all positive realizations

25

Example 1

top related